Discussions
New to NetSuite | Best Practices for Script Logic on Sensitive Custom Records
When custom records contain sensitive business data, script logic should be designed with extra care. A script that works functionally may still create risk if it updates the wrong fields, exposes too much data, or allows unintended actions.
Good script design can help protect record integrity, support cleaner administration, and reduce avoidable issues in production.
What Makes a Custom Record Sensitive?
A sensitive custom record is any custom record that contains information that should be handled carefully.
Examples may include records used for:
- approvals
- internal investigations
- employee-related processes
- access requests
- financial exceptions
- restricted operational reviews
In these cases, script logic should do more than just complete the task. It should also help protect the record from misuse or unintended changes.
@Red Velasco-Oracle | Suite Builder & Suite Cloud Guru |🦖T-Rex
👑 Call for Nominations: NetSuite Support Community Choice of the Quarter – Q1 2026
Recognize a member who made a difference in our community!
